概括
在Semes-Weinstein单丝试验 (SWMT) 期间闭上眼睛可以改善健康个体的触觉灵敏度. 视觉输入显著影响触觉评估,这表明在体感官再教育中可能存在视觉操纵.
科学领域:
- 神经科学是一个神经科学.
- 感官生理学 感官生理学
背景情况:
- 塞姆斯-韦恩斯坦单丝测试 (SWMT) 是评估触觉感觉的标准工具.
- 了解影响SWMT结果的因素对于准确的感官评估至关重要.
研究的目的:
- 为了比较健康个体在眼睛开放,眼睛闭着和噪音环境下的SWMT值.
- 研究视觉输入和听觉分心对触觉敏感性的影响.
主要方法:
- 70名健康参与者在主导和非主导手的指尖上接受了SWMT.
- 测试是在眼睛开 (用屏幕),眼睛闭着,在杂的环境 (眼睛开) 中进行的.
- 记录了每个条件的SWMT中位数值.
主要成果:
- 在杂和安静的测试环境之间没有发现SWMT值的统计学上显著差异.
- 用SWMT测量的触觉灵敏度在闭眼时明显好于在主导指上打开眼睛时 (p < 0.01).
- 总体中位数SWMT值在测试站点之间一致.
结论:
- 视觉剥夺增强了健康个体的触觉检测.
- 视觉输入在触觉评估中发挥着重要作用.
- 视觉操纵可能是体感性再教育计划中一个有价值的方法.

Tactile and Chemical Senses
745
Tactile senses encompass touch, temperature, and pain, each mediated by specific receptors. Touch receptors detect mechanical energy or pressure against the skin. Sensory fibers from these receptors enter the spinal cord and relay information to the brain stem. Here, most fibers cross over to the opposite side of the brain. The touch information then moves to the thalamus, which projects a map of the body's surface onto the somatosensory areas of the parietal lobes in the cerebral cortex.
